Quick Answer: For daily maintenance, most people should take approximately 0.03 grams of creatine per kilogram of body weight. This typically equates to 2–5 grams per day for the average adult, though larger individuals or those with high muscle mass may require up to 8–10 grams to maintain optimal levels.
What Is Creatine and How Does It Work?
Creatine is often mistaken for a synthetic performance enhancer, but it is actually a compound found naturally in your body and in foods like red meat and fish. It is synthesized primarily in the liver and kidneys from three amino acids: arginine, glycine, and methionine. Once produced or ingested, about 95% of your body’s creatine is stored in your skeletal muscle as phosphocreatine.
The primary role of phosphocreatine is to help your cells produce adenosine triphosphate (ATP). ATP is the fundamental unit of energy used by your cells. When you perform high-intensity tasks—like sprinting, lifting a heavy weight, or jumping—your body burns through ATP rapidly. Phosphocreatine acts as a "backup battery," quickly donating a phosphate molecule to replenish ATP levels so you can maintain effort for a few seconds longer.

Why Use Weight to Determine Your Creatine Dose?
The "five grams per day" rule is a popular recommendation because it is easy to remember and generally effective for the average adult. However, body composition varies significantly from person to person. A 110-pound marathon runner has different cellular demands and storage capacity than a 240-pound strength athlete.
Using weight-based dosing ensures that you are providing your muscles with enough substrate to stay "saturated"—meaning your muscle stores are full—without overloading your system. When you take significantly more than your body can store or use, the excess is simply filtered by the kidneys and excreted.
Key Takeaway: Dosing by weight helps minimize waste and reduces the likelihood of minor side effects like bloating, which often occurs when intake exceeds the body's immediate ability to process the supplement.

How to Calculate Your Daily Creatine Dose
To find your ideal dose, you first need to convert your weight from pounds to kilograms by dividing your weight in pounds by 2.2. Once you have your weight in kilograms, you can apply the standard formulas used in clinical research.
The Maintenance Phase Formula
The maintenance phase is designed to keep your muscle stores full once they have already been saturated. This is a sustainable, long-term approach to supplementation.
- Formula: 0.03 grams x body weight in kilograms
- Example: A person weighing 180 lbs (approx. 82 kg) would calculate 82 x 0.03 = 2.46 grams.
For most people, rounding this up to a standard 3-gram dose is practical and effective.
The Loading Phase Formula
Some people choose to "load" creatine to see results faster. This involves taking a much higher dose for a short period (usually 5–7 days) to saturate the muscles quickly, followed by a switch to the maintenance dose.
- Formula: 0.3 grams x body weight in kilograms
- Example: An 180-lb person (82 kg) would take 82 x 0.3 = 24.6 grams per day, typically split into four 6-gram doses throughout the day.
| Weight (lbs) | Weight (kg) | Maintenance Dose (0.03g/kg) | Loading Dose (0.3g/kg) |
|---|---|---|---|
| 120 lbs | 54 kg | ~1.6 - 2g | ~16g |
| 150 lbs | 68 kg | ~2 - 2.5g | ~20g |
| 180 lbs | 82 kg | ~2.5 - 3g | ~25g |
| 210 lbs | 95 kg | ~3 - 3.5g | ~28g |
| 250 lbs | 113 kg | ~3.5 - 5g | ~34g |
Bottom line: While 5 grams is the standard "one-size-fits-all" dose, many people—especially those under 180 pounds—may find that 2 to 3 grams is more than enough to maintain muscle saturation.
Loading vs. Daily Maintenance: Which Is Better?
There is no "right" way to start, but the approach you choose should depend on your timeline and how your stomach reacts to new supplements.
The Fast Track: Loading
A loading phase can saturate your muscle stores in about a week. You might notice a slight increase in "muscle fullness" (water retention inside the muscle) and a small boost in strength more quickly. However, taking 20 or more grams of creatine a day can lead to gastrointestinal upset for some.
The Steady Path: Daily Maintenance
If you skip the loading phase and just take 3–5 grams a day, your muscles will still reach full saturation—it will just take about three to four weeks. This is often the preferred method for those with sensitive stomachs or those who aren't in a rush to see immediate changes.

Does the Form of Creatine Matter?
There are many versions of creatine on the market, including creatine HCl, buffered creatine, and creatine ethyl ester. However, creatine monohydrate remains the most extensively studied and verified form. It has been shown consistently to be effective for muscle saturation and performance support.

Bioavailability Considerations
The body's ability to absorb creatine can be influenced by what you consume with it. For example, some research suggests that taking creatine alongside a carbohydrate or a protein-carbohydrate meal may support better uptake into the muscle cells. This is due to the release of insulin, which helps "drive" nutrients into the cells.

Timing and Consistency: Does It Matter When You Take It?
A common question is whether you should take creatine before or after a workout. The short answer is: consistency is far more important than timing.
Creatine is not a stimulant; it doesn't provide an immediate "kick" like caffeine. It works by building up a reserve in your muscles over time. As long as you take your daily dose to keep those reserves full, the specific hour you choose won't make a massive difference in your results.

Note: If you miss a day, don't panic or double your dose the next day. Your muscle stores stay elevated for several weeks even after you stop taking it, so one missed day will not derail your progress.
Common Myths and Realistic Expectations
Because creatine is so popular, it has been the subject of various myths. Understanding the facts can help you feel more confident in your routine.
Myth: Creatine causes permanent weight gain or "fat" gain.
Fact: Creatine may cause some initial weight gain, but this is almost entirely water being drawn into the muscle cells (intracellular hydration). This is actually a positive sign that the supplement is working. It does not increase body fat.
Myth: Creatine is hard on the kidneys for healthy adults.
Fact: Extensive long-term studies have shown that for individuals with healthy, normal kidney function, daily creatine supplementation at recommended doses is safe. If you have a history of kidney issues, you should always consult your healthcare provider before starting.
Myth: You need to "cycle" off creatine.
Fact: There is no evidence that your body stops producing its own creatine or becomes "desensitized" to the supplement. Many people take it year-round for years without issue.

Practical Steps to Start Your Weight-Based Routine
If you are ready to refine your approach to creatine, follow these steps to build a sustainable habit.
Step 1: Calculate your base.
Divide your weight in pounds by 2.2 to get your weight in kilograms. Multiply that number by 0.03. This is your daily "forever" dose.
Step 2: Choose your entry method.
Decide if you want to load for 5 days or just start with your maintenance dose. If you choose to load, split your total daily amount into 3 or 4 smaller servings to protect your stomach.
Step 3: Simplify your delivery.
Mix your creatine with a liquid you enjoy. Since it can sometimes be difficult to dissolve, using slightly warm water or mixing it into a smoothie can help.
Step 4: Track your consistency, not your weight.
Don't worry about the scale for the first two weeks. Focus instead on whether you are hitting your dose every day. Consistency is the only way to reach and maintain muscle saturation.

FAQ
Is 5 grams of creatine a day too much for someone who weighs 130 lbs?
While 5 grams is generally considered safe, it may be more than your body needs to maintain saturation. For someone weighing 130 lbs (approx. 59 kg), a weight-based maintenance dose would be about 1.8 to 2 grams per day. Taking 5 grams likely won't cause harm, but it may lead to more water retention or digestive discomfort than a smaller, tailored dose.
Can I calculate my creatine dose if I have a very high body fat percentage?
Weight-based dosing is most accurate when based on lean muscle mass, as creatine is primarily stored in skeletal muscle. If you have a high body fat percentage, you might find that calculating based on your "goal" weight or a slightly lower number is more effective. However, starting with the 0.03g/kg formula is still a safe and reasonable starting point for most adults.
Do women need less creatine than men based on weight?
The formula for creatine remains the same regardless of gender; however, women typically have less total muscle mass than men of the same weight. Because of this, many women find that they stay fully saturated on the lower end of the dosing scale (around 2–3 grams). It is always best to start with a smaller dose and see how your body responds over time.
Should I take more creatine on days when I have a heavy workout?
You do not need to "up-regulate" your creatine dose on training days. Since the goal of supplementation is to keep your muscle stores saturated at all times, the amount you take should remain consistent every day. Your body will draw from the "storage tank" you have built up during your workout, and your daily maintenance dose will simply refill it.
